Conquering Arrogance on the Path to Sobriety

Episode Overview

  • Arrogance can hinder recovery by causing unnecessary grief.
  • Humility and responsibility are key to personal growth.
  • Surrendering to a higher power can lead to lasting sobriety.
  • Action is crucial – attend meetings and help others.
  • Living with purpose enriches sobriety and life.
"The smallest package in the world is an alcoholic wrapped up in just themselves."
Arrogance can be a sneaky companion on the road to recovery, and this episode of the Transitions Daily Alcoholics Anonymous Recovery Readings Podcast sheds light on how it can trip up even the most well-intentioned individuals. Hosted by Buddy C. from Atlanta, Georgia, this episode focuses on humility and responsibility as cornerstones of personal growth and sobriety. Through various A.A.
readings, including 'As Bill Sees It' and 'Daily Reflections', listeners are reminded that true progress is measured by one's ability to embrace these values. The episode kicks off with a candid discussion about the dangers of arrogance, highlighting how an inflated sense of self can lead to unnecessary grief. It's a gentle reminder that nobody is infallible, and acknowledging this can be a powerful step in one's recovery journey. Buddy C.
shares a poignant reflection from Bill's Story, illustrating how surrendering to a higher power and facing one's flaws can lead to lasting sobriety. Throughout the episode, the emphasis is on action – not just thinking about change but actively participating in it. Whether it's attending meetings, helping fellow alcoholics, or simply practising gratitude, the A.A. program encourages a proactive approach to life. This isn't just about staying sober; it's about living a life rich with purpose and connection.
